This is the complete list of members for l1ct::LinPuppiEmulator, including all inherited members.
absEtaBins_ | l1ct::LinPuppiEmulator | protected |
alphaCrop_ | l1ct::LinPuppiEmulator | protected |
alphaSlope_ | l1ct::LinPuppiEmulator | protected |
alphaZero_ | l1ct::LinPuppiEmulator | protected |
debug_ | l1ct::LinPuppiEmulator | protected |
dR2Max_ | l1ct::LinPuppiEmulator | protected |
dR2Min_ | l1ct::LinPuppiEmulator | protected |
dzCut_ | l1ct::LinPuppiEmulator | protected |
fakePuppi_ | l1ct::LinPuppiEmulator | protected |
finalSortAlgo_ | l1ct::LinPuppiEmulator | protected |
find_ieta(const PFRegionEmu ®ion, eta_t eta) const | l1ct::LinPuppiEmulator | protected |
fwdlinpuppi_flt(const PFRegionEmu ®ion, const std::vector< HadCaloObjEmu > &caloin, std::vector< PuppiObjEmu > &outallne_nocut, std::vector< PuppiObjEmu > &outallne, std::vector< PuppiObjEmu > &outselne) const | l1ct::LinPuppiEmulator | |
fwdlinpuppi_ref(const PFRegionEmu ®ion, const std::vector< HadCaloObjEmu > &caloin, std::vector< PuppiObjEmu > &outallne_nocut, std::vector< PuppiObjEmu > &outallne, std::vector< PuppiObjEmu > &outselne) const | l1ct::LinPuppiEmulator | |
iptMax_ | l1ct::LinPuppiEmulator | protected |
linpuppi_chs_ref(const PFRegionEmu ®ion, const PVObjEmu &pv, const std::vector< PFChargedObjEmu > &pfch, std::vector< PuppiObjEmu > &outallch) const | l1ct::LinPuppiEmulator | |
linpuppi_chs_ref(const PFRegionEmu ®ion, const std::vector< PVObjEmu > &pv, const std::vector< PFChargedObjEmu > &pfch, std::vector< PuppiObjEmu > &outallch) const | l1ct::LinPuppiEmulator | |
linpuppi_flt(const PFRegionEmu ®ion, const std::vector< TkObjEmu > &track, const std::vector< PVObjEmu > &pv, const std::vector< PFNeutralObjEmu > &pfallne, std::vector< PuppiObjEmu > &outallne_nocut, std::vector< PuppiObjEmu > &outallne, std::vector< PuppiObjEmu > &outselne) const | l1ct::LinPuppiEmulator | |
linpuppi_ref(const PFRegionEmu ®ion, const std::vector< TkObjEmu > &track, const std::vector< PVObjEmu > &pv, const std::vector< PFNeutralObjEmu > &pfallne, std::vector< PuppiObjEmu > &outallne_nocut, std::vector< PuppiObjEmu > &outallne, std::vector< PuppiObjEmu > &outselne) const | l1ct::LinPuppiEmulator | |
linpuppi_ref(const PFRegionEmu ®ion, const std::vector< TkObjEmu > &track, const std::vector< PVObjEmu > &pv, const std::vector< PFNeutralObjEmu > &pfallne, std::vector< PuppiObjEmu > &outselne) const | l1ct::LinPuppiEmulator | inline |
LinPuppiEmulator(unsigned int nTrack, unsigned int nIn, unsigned int nOut, unsigned int nVtx, unsigned int dR2Min, unsigned int dR2Max, unsigned int iptMax, unsigned int dzCut, double ptSlopeNe, double ptSlopePh, double ptZeroNe, double ptZeroPh, double alphaSlope, double alphaZero, double alphaCrop, double priorNe, double priorPh, pt_t ptCut, unsigned int nFinalSort=0, SortAlgo finalSortAlgo=SortAlgo::Insertion) | l1ct::LinPuppiEmulator | inline |
LinPuppiEmulator(unsigned int nTrack, unsigned int nIn, unsigned int nOut, unsigned int nVtx, unsigned int dR2Min, unsigned int dR2Max, unsigned int iptMax, unsigned int dzCut, glbeta_t etaCut, double ptSlopeNe_0, double ptSlopeNe_1, double ptSlopePh_0, double ptSlopePh_1, double ptZeroNe_0, double ptZeroNe_1, double ptZeroPh_0, double ptZeroPh_1, double alphaSlope_0, double alphaSlope_1, double alphaZero_0, double alphaZero_1, double alphaCrop_0, double alphaCrop_1, double priorNe_0, double priorNe_1, double priorPh_0, double priorPh_1, pt_t ptCut_0, pt_t ptCut_1, unsigned int nFinalSort=0, SortAlgo finalSortAlgo=SortAlgo::Insertion) | l1ct::LinPuppiEmulator | |
LinPuppiEmulator(unsigned int nTrack, unsigned int nIn, unsigned int nOut, unsigned int nVtx, unsigned int dR2Min, unsigned int dR2Max, unsigned int iptMax, unsigned int dzCut, const std::vector< glbeta_t > &absEtaBins, const std::vector< double > &ptSlopeNe, const std::vector< double > &ptSlopePh, const std::vector< double > &ptZeroNe, const std::vector< double > &ptZeroPh, const std::vector< double > &alphaSlope, const std::vector< double > &alphaZero, const std::vector< double > &alphaCrop, const std::vector< double > &priorNe, const std::vector< double > &priorPh, const std::vector< pt_t > &ptCut, unsigned int nFinalSort, SortAlgo finalSortAlgo) | l1ct::LinPuppiEmulator | inline |
LinPuppiEmulator(const edm::ParameterSet &iConfig) | l1ct::LinPuppiEmulator | |
nFinalSort_ | l1ct::LinPuppiEmulator | protected |
nIn_ | l1ct::LinPuppiEmulator | protected |
nOut_ | l1ct::LinPuppiEmulator | protected |
nTrack_ | l1ct::LinPuppiEmulator | protected |
nVtx_ | l1ct::LinPuppiEmulator | protected |
priorNe_ | l1ct::LinPuppiEmulator | protected |
priorPh_ | l1ct::LinPuppiEmulator | protected |
ptCut_ | l1ct::LinPuppiEmulator | protected |
ptSlopeNe_ | l1ct::LinPuppiEmulator | protected |
ptSlopePh_ | l1ct::LinPuppiEmulator | protected |
ptZeroNe_ | l1ct::LinPuppiEmulator | protected |
ptZeroPh_ | l1ct::LinPuppiEmulator | protected |
puppisort_and_crop_ref(unsigned int nOutMax, const std::vector< PuppiObjEmu > &in, std::vector< PuppiObjEmu > &out, SortAlgo algo=SortAlgo::Insertion) | l1ct::LinPuppiEmulator | static |
run(const PFInputRegion &in, const std::vector< l1ct::PVObjEmu > &pvs, OutputRegion &out) const | l1ct::LinPuppiEmulator | |
setDebug(bool debug=true) | l1ct::LinPuppiEmulator | inline |
setFakePuppi(bool fakePuppi=true) | l1ct::LinPuppiEmulator | inline |
SortAlgo enum name | l1ct::LinPuppiEmulator | |
sum2puppiPt_flt(float sum, float pt, unsigned int ieta, bool isEM, int icand) const | l1ct::LinPuppiEmulator | protected |
sum2puppiPt_ref(uint64_t sum, pt_t pt, unsigned int ieta, bool isEM, int icand) const | l1ct::LinPuppiEmulator | protected |